Social deficits differentiate autism and the related autism range problems (ASD; see Classification) from various other developing disorders. Autistic individuals have social disabilities and also commonly lack the intuition regarding others that many individuals consider granted. Noted autistic Holy place Grandin explained her lack of ability to recognize the social interaction of neurotypicals, or people with common neural development, as leaving her feeling "like an anthropologist on Mars".

Early extensive behavior intervention, cognitive behavior modification, and social skills training are types of habits programs. Early intensive behavior treatments target youngsters's total growth.
Under the U.S. government legislation known as the Individuals with Disabilities Education and learning Act, youngsters with specials needs-- including those with ASD-- are qualified for a range of cost-free or affordable services. The most common developmental treatment for people with ASD is Speech and also Language Therapy. Speech and Language Treatment aids to improve the individual's understanding and also use of speech as well as language.
Physicians made use of to believe that Asperger's disorder and autism were separate conditions. They currently believe that they are all part of one condition, called autism spectrum condition or ASD.
